Lastly, potential buyers frequently ask how quilt sets differ from comforters or duvets. Quilt sets generally consist of a quilt and matching pillow shams, offering a thinner, layered look that's perfect for more temperate seasons or as a part of a layered bedding ensemble. In contrast, comforters are typically thicker and fluffier, providing more warmth during colder months. Duvets, on the other hand, require a separate cover and insert, allowing for more customization in terms of thickness and style. Understanding these differences helps consumers choose the right bedding option that best suits their personal preferences and climatic needs.
- What are the different types of quilt sets?
Quilt sets come in a variety of types, each catering to different tastes, needs, and styles. The most common type is the traditional patchwork quilt, which consists of pieces of fabric sewn together in intricate patterns or designs, often reflecting a rustic or vintage charm. Patchwork quilts are prized for their artisan appeal and the storytelling behind each unique fabric piece. Another popular type is the whole cloth quilt, which consists of a single piece of fabric on the top layer, allowing the quilting stitches themselves to create the design. These quilts showcase elegant and sophisticated stitching techniques, often leading to a more modern aesthetic.
Bedding enthusiasts also frequently choose printed quilts, which are covered with printed designs and motifs directly onto the fabric. This type provides a wide range of style options from floral to geometric patterns, catering to various preferences. Lastly, there are reversible quilt sets, which offer two designs in one, allowing users to easily switch up their bedroom décor without purchasing a new set. Reversible quilts combine practicality with versatility, making them an excellent option for those who enjoy variety in their home styling. Each of these types brings different qualities to a bedroom, offering choices in terms of utility, aesthetics, and personalization.

- What materials are quilt sets made from?
Quilt sets are crafted from a variety of materials, each offering unique benefits and characteristics to suit different preferences and needs. The most common material for quilt sets is cotton due to its softness, breathability, and durability. Cotton quilts are particularly popular in warmer climates, as they allow air to circulate, keeping you cool and comfortable during the night. They are often available in both 100% cotton and cotton blends, which might include polyester for added resilience and ease of care. These blends can maintain the softness of cotton while offering wrinkle resistance and reduced shrinkage, making them a practical choice for everyday use.
Another popular material for quilt sets is microfiber, a synthetic fabric known for its silky softness, lightweight feel, and affordability. Microfiber quilts are prized for their hypoallergenic properties, making them an excellent choice for individuals with allergies. They are also easy to care for, often requiring minimal maintenance to retain their appearance and quality. Additionally, you'll find quilt sets made from flannel, ideal for colder months, as flannel provides extra warmth and coziness. Linen quilts, although less common, are another luxurious option. Linen is known for its durability and temperature-regulating properties, making it suitable for year-round use. Its natural texture and aesthetic appeal add a touch of sophistication to any bedroom décor, though they often come with a higher price tag compared to other materials.
Silk quilt sets offer the ultimate indulgence, providing unparalleled smoothness and sheen. They are naturally hypoallergenic and ideal for those with sensitive skin. Silk regulates body temperature effectively, keeping you warm during colder months and cool when it's hot. However, silk quilts require more delicate care and are often more expensive. Bamboo fiber quilts are an eco-friendly option, boasting breathability, softness, and antimicrobial properties. Bamboo quilts are also temperature regulating, making them suitable for all-year-round. These diverse material options for quilt sets mean there's something for everyone, catering to various lifestyle needs and aesthetic preferences.
- How can I make my quilt set last longer?
To ensure your quilt set lasts longer, it's essential to follow some key maintenance and care instructions. First and foremost, always refer to the manufacturer's care label, which provides specific washing and drying recommendations. Generally, washing your quilt on a gentle cycle with cold water helps maintain its color and fabric integrity. Use mild detergents to prevent harsh chemicals from degrading the fabric over time. Moreover, avoid overloading your washing machine, as this can cause unnecessary friction and wear on the quilt.
Proper storage is another critical factor in prolonging the life of your quilt set. When not in use, store your quilt in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ight to prevent fading and fabric deterioration. It's best to fold your quilt neatly and place it in a breathable cotton storage bag rather than a plastic one, which can trap moisture and lead to mildew. Additionally, periodically airing out your quilt outdoors on a sunny day can help keep it fresh and fluffy.
Apart from washing and storage, regular maintenance routines can also extend the lifespan of your quilt set. Rotate your quilt periodically on your bed to ensure even wear and reduce pressure on the fabric. If your quilt has any stains or spots, address them immediately with gentle spot cleaning techniques to prevent permanent marks. By following these simple yet effective care tips, you can enjoy the comfort and beauty of your quilt set for many years to come.
